So is bitcoin about to break down or breakout? I’m no fortuneteller and I can’t tell you what your time horizon looks like. So my answer is both.

Long Term Time Horizon I’d say at the five year time horizon I am extremely bullish. I’m actually not the only one because JPMorgan Predicts Bitcoin Price Could Rise Over $146,000 in Long Term

We will get a price surge from institutional investors they will create some volatile markets to increase their gains and the buy and short. However, once they milk that volatility I believe they will bring some price stabilization which will make retail use btc as a store of value just like gold.

My strategy for long term investing is dollar cost averaging. Buy the same amount on a regular timeframe and send it to cold storage. Simple and efficient if you are bullish long term.

Short Term Time Horizon
I’m thinking we see an increase in volatility over the next 1 to 2 months as we see retail investors and institutions battle it out. Don’t fight money managers they have more capital to deploy than all of retail. If they want the price to fall it will fall. However, the retail advantage is we can be nimble. Don’t fall for flash crashes or stop hunting. Take profits often and buy dips in lots not all at once. You’ll cap gains and reduce loses if trading frequently, but to be profitable it takes this kind of discipline.

As this article points out Bitcoin falls as record-breaking rally loses steam BTC surged 300% this year. Runs like that need pullbacks and consolidation.

My strategy short term. Trade with momentum using indicators like RSI and SMAs. If you say trade you want the shortest timeframe I like the 1 min chart.
